The eighth episode of the TBS Tuesday drama "Jaa, Anta ga Tsukutte Miro yo It" (Tuesdays at 10 PM), starring Kaho and Ryoma Takeuchi, aired on November 25th. A comment made by Katsuo Ebiwara (played by Takeuchi)'s father, Katsu (played by Daikichi Sugawara), became a hot topic on social media.

◇The following contains spoilers

Katsu asks his son Takahiro (Takashi Tsukamoto) is, who left a note saying she'll be away for a while, and finds out she's at Katsuo's house. He comes all the way from Oita to Katsuo's house, claiming that he didn't know how to charge the handset on his phone.

Katsu doesn't say anything when he sees Yoko for the first time in a long time. Instead of his father, Katsuo confides in Yoko, "Dad wants Mom to come back. He's just not able to be honest with himself. That's because he asked Takahiro where Mom is."

The next morning, Katsuo made miso soup from shaved bonito flakes to make dashi, and served it along with grilled salmon for his parents. Realizing that Katsuo had made the entire breakfast, Katsu took a sip of the miso soup and muttered, "Hmmm. Not bad." Afterward, he ate a hearty portion of rice, then handed his bowl to Katsuo with a "hmm."

When Katsuo interrupts, "What? Shouldn't a man just sit back and relax?", Katsu is shown offering his son, "Well, you made it. You have to be responsible until the end...can I have another serving?"

Social media was buzzing with comments such as, "'Refill' was so cute lol," "The way his dad looked so smug after saying 'refill' was unexpectedly adorable," "Katsuo's dad was so funny when he came to Katsuo's house because his handset had run out of battery and he didn't know how to use it, so he had to ask for instructions," "It's not 'refill'! Make it yourself," "Well, considering he said 'hmm' as he brought out the bowl but changed it to 'refill' and agreed to the instant miso soup, maybe he's changed a little," and "Dad has definitely made progress compared to when he silently pushed the bowl out. It's so real how everyone hasn't changed at all."
